Choose an idea - a frame for a portrait

Let's think about what it can be - a work of cones and acorns. Let's try, for example, to improve the framework for family photography. First make the very basis. Material for it can be wood, cardboard, plexiglass, etc. In order to get an artifact from cones and acorns, it is necessary to stock up with these gifts of forests and parks. For work, small ripe pine or fir cones will fit , which are already split by birds, i.e. Without seeds. And dried acorns with whole caps. And also the glue type "Moment". The main thing is to do everything neatly, wipe off excess glue with a clean cloth and try to make the craftwork beautiful and original.

Portrait frame: performance

On the frame with a simple pencil and ruler, draw lines along which you will paste the application. Remove the hats from the acorns. Cut off the cones with several scales. Now gently apply glue on the workpieces and attach to the base of the frame. As you can see, a little imagination - and the original and even useful work of cones and acorns is ready!

However, in work there can be some difficulties. For example, acorn hats do not always want to stay in their place and fall off. What should I do in this case? Try this: cut from the foam rubber slices of the same diameter as the holes in the caps. From the inside, grease them with glue and insert foam rubber. And put it back in place. Now nothing will disappear, and the frame-making of cones and acorns, where it's time to insert your favorite family photo, can take its place of honor on a bookshelf or a desk!

Owl family in your home

If you are able to think creatively and look at ordinary things and objects at an unusual angle - you will certainly like the idea of settling on your window sill or bedside table in a hall a pretty family of owls. No, not real, of course! Let it be just crafts made of pine cones, but cute, bright, cheerful!

Starting materials: the cones themselves - large, preferably rounded, well-opened; Dense fabric, for example, felt or cloth for a coat or something like this - small flaps of yellow, orange and brown colors; Color paper, glue, scissors, rubber band and a simple pencil.

Owl family

It's a pleasure to do something with your hands! How to start making artifacts from pine cones? Carefully consider the selected samples of natural materials and choose the most intimate and "puzatenkie." Clean them, wash them, dry them. From a yellow felt, cut out a figure in the form of a figure eight - this will be the muzzle of an owl. From paper - 2 black mugs, which should be glued on the "eight" as eyes. A piece of orange felt in the form of a triangle will become a beak.

It remains with the help of the "Moment" to attach the "muzzle" to the bump, only not to the top. On it, attach a cap-ears, carving a square of felt brown. One corner of the square is glued on the forehead of the owl, the second - behind the cone. From a brown material, make wings and paws, attaching them to the appropriate places on the bump. The resulting owl can be glued to a small twig. And start creating a new one! Cheerful Spiders

Continuing to consider what crafts from natural material (bumps) can make parents with their children, we suggest to stop on amusing spiders. For their manufacture, take tubes with luminous paints of different colors - fluorescent.

Color the scales of the cones - one spider make blue, another orange, the third green - as you like. From paper cut out mugs and color - there will be eyes. Turn the cones over with pointed ends downwards and glue the eyes slightly below the base. From the Christmas tree, strung on a thin wire, make paws. They can be attached directly to the cones themselves, wrapping around the "trunk", on which the scales grow. To the crowns, glue or tie threads, make loops.

Such spider toys are remarkable for the fact that they glow with one or several shades during the day, and at night, giving away the stored energy, shine like characters of fantastic works. Wonderful bouquets

Crafts made of cones, acorns, chestnuts will best decorate your hallway, living room, dining room or kitchen. Take a high ceramic vase or jug and long stretches of flexible but sturdy wire and large acorns. Take off their hats. And glue them to the acorns themselves with holes up. That's how you make the flowers. On the wire (its upper end should be sharp) plant different chestnut trees, interleaving them with green leaves cut from the colored paper. Last, attach the flowers from the acorns. Or half-cut open bumps. If you want, you can color them. Or save the natural natural color. A special charm of the composition will give twigs with berries of mountain ash or viburnum and herbarium from dry autumn leaves and grasses.
